当前位置:首页 > 编程技术 > 正文

数据库不小心还原如何恢复

数据库不小心还原如何恢复

数据库不小心还原可能会造成数据丢失或损坏,以下是一些恢复数据库的方法: 1. 恢复备份这是最直接的方法。如果之前有进行数据库备份,那么可以从备份中恢复数据。步骤:确定备...

数据库不小心还原可能会造成数据丢失或损坏,以下是一些恢复数据库的方法:

1. 恢复备份

这是最直接的方法。如果之前有进行数据库备份,那么可以从备份中恢复数据。

步骤:

确定备份文件的位置。

使用数据库管理工具(如 MySQL 的 `mysql` 命令行工具,SQL Server 的 `RESTORE` 命令等)恢复备份。

2. 使用事务日志

如果数据库支持事务日志,并且备份不是最新的,那么可以通过事务日志来恢复到某个时间点。

步骤:

使用数据库管理工具的恢复命令,并指定一个时间点。

例如,在 SQL Server 中,可以使用 `RESTORE DATABASE` 命令并指定 `WITH TRANSACTION LOG`。

3. 使用版本控制

如果数据库存储在一个版本控制系统(如 Git)中,可以尝试回滚到之前的版本。

步骤:

使用版本控制工具回滚到之前的状态。

恢复数据库到那个状态。

4. 数据恢复工具

如果以上方法都无法解决问题,可以考虑使用专业的数据恢复工具。

步骤:

选择合适的数据恢复工具。

按照工具的说明进行操作。

5. 寻求专业帮助

如果以上方法都无法解决问题,或者数据非常重要,建议寻求专业的数据库恢复服务。

注意事项:

在进行任何恢复操作之前,确保备份和原始数据都完好无损。

在恢复过程中,尽量避免对数据库进行其他操作,以免影响恢复结果。

希望这些建议能帮助您恢复数据库。如果您有更具体的问题或需要进一步的帮助,请随时提问。

最新文章